Liskerrett Community Cinema – The Lady in the Van (12A)
Liskerrett Community Cinema presents 'The Lady in the Van' (12A). The film is about the writer Alan Bennett who forms an unexpected bond with a transient woman living in her car that's parked in his driveway, starring Maggie Smith. The film will be screened twice, at 2.30pm and 7.30pm. The 2.30pm screening will be with sub-titles. […]
